Output 628a01d1560fbff635624ba2cb8a8f7e715b06858a67d01f74c546f98cf261d8:0

value
710534
script pubkey
OP_0 OP_PUSHBYTES_20 a7bc8a27a81b627b0a5968deb7970d5e4de47af1
address
bc1q577g5fagrd38kzjedr0t09cdtex7g7h3ehr3yk
transaction
628a01d1560fbff635624ba2cb8a8f7e715b06858a67d01f74c546f98cf261d8
confirmations
138
spent
true